Prove the formula sin 3 A + sin A = 4 sin A cos2A
pantera1 [17]

We proved that formula using the trigonometry relations sin3A + sinA = 4sinAcos^2A.

In the given question,

We have to prove the formula sin 3A+sin A = 4sinAcos^2A

The given expression is sin 3A+sin A = 4sinAcos^2A

To prove the formula we take the left side terms to the right side terms

The left side is sin 3A+sin A.

As we know that sin 3A = 3sinA − 4sin^3A

To solve the left side we put the value of sin 3A in sin 3A+sin A.

=sin 3A+sin A

=3sinA − 4sin^3A+sin A

Simplifying

= (3sinA+sin A) − 4sin^3A

= 4sinA − 4sin^3A

Taking 4sinA common from both terms

= 4sinA(1 − sin^2A)

As we know that cos^2A=1 − sin^2A. So

= 4sinAcos^2A

We proved the right hand side.
